Highlights
Is it cheaper to live in Green Mountain Falls or is it cheaper to live in Rio Rancho?
- Green Mountain Falls is 16.2% more expensive than Rio Rancho.

Which city has more affordable housing, Green Mountain Falls or Rio Rancho?
- Green Mountain Falls housing costs are 43.5% more expensive than Rio Rancho housing costs.

Is Health Care more affordable in Rio Rancho or is Health Care more affordable in Green Mountain Falls.
- Health related expenses are 3.1% more in Green Mountain Falls.
